Member of Parliament (MP) for Nsawam Adoagyiri, Frank Annoh-Dompreh has recounted how all the ladies on the Appointments Committee went on their knees before him.
Their actions came after a confrontation he had with the Acting Chief Executive Officer of the Petroleum Commission, Emeafa Hardcastle on January 28, 2025.
The altercation ended with Emeafa calling Annoh-Dompreh a “silly child”.
Speaking about the incident, Annoh-Dompreh revealed, “all the ladies on the Committee came to kneel before me saying they what transpired. They came first to kneel before me…you can call them to verify. I was angry and at the time I was just praying.”
According to the MP, Emeafa also later joined them to apologize to him.
He revealed that he forgave her whole heartedly and the patched things up.
When asked why he then raised the matter before the Speaker and sought actions against her with the Privileges Committee, he disclosed that Emeafa insulted him again right after leaving his office.
“I let the issue go but I raised it in parliament again because when I was leaving my office two (2) people came to me and said when she was exiting from where she came to apologize, she made another damning comment.”
So far, a resolution is yet to be made on the incident between the two. Speaker of Parliament, Alban Bagbin had a meeting with Emeafa Hardcastle after the incident but what transpired in the meeting has not been made public yet.
